عطر


عَطِرَ(n. ac. عَطَر)
a. Was scented, perfumed.

عَطَّرَa. Scented, perfumed.

تَعَطَّرَa. Was scented, perfumed; perfumed himself.

عِطْر
(pl.
عُطُوْر أَعْطَاْر)
a. Perfume, scent; essence.

عِطْرِيّa. Fragrant; aromatic; spicy.

عَطَرa. Scent, perfume, fragrance, aroma.

عَطِرa. Perfumed, scented; fond of perfumes.
b. Valuable, excellent (camel).
عَاْطِر
(pl.
عُطُر)
a. see 5 (a)
عِطَاْرَةa. Perfumery; perfumer's, druggist's trade.

عَطَّاْرa. Perfumer, druggist.
b. see 5
مِعْطَاْرa. see 5
مِعْطِيْر
a. see 5 (a)
عِطْر الوَرْد
a. Ottar of roses.

عُطَارِد
a. Mercury (planet).
